Why Boynton Beach Floods Become Disasters
Most water damage emergencies in Boynton Beach start with Boynton Beach is prone to flooding due to its low-lying geography and proximity to the Intracoastal Waterway. Heavy rainfall from tropical storms and hurricanes often leads to flash flooding, especially in areas near the ocean and waterways.. From the second water touches the property, every minute changes what gets saved and what gets ripped out.
The area experiences a subtropical climate with high humidity and frequent thunderstorms, increasing the likelihood of sudden water accumulation. Coastal storms and high tides can also contribute to flooding in lower-lying neighborhoods.
